I always buy wheat grass from Mom's Organic market. Some of the potential health benefits of drinking wheatgrass juice include boosting the immune system, detoxifying the body, improving digestion, reducing oxidative stress, and supporting weight loss. Wheatgrass juice is rich in v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that can help strengthen your immune system and protect against illnesses. It is also known for its detoxifying properties, as it can help remove toxins from the body and support liver function. By improving digestion, wheatgrass juice can aid in better nutrient absorption and relieve symptoms of indigestion. Its high antioxidant content can reduce oxidative stress and inflammation in the body, which may contribute to chronic diseases. Furthermore, wheatgrass juice is low in calories and can help curb cravings, making it a good addition to a weight loss diet.
